What is Dual Credit Application

The Dual Credit Scholarship Application is a scholarship application form used by underrepresented students in Idaho to apply for tuition assistance and/or textbooks for dual credit courses.

Who Needs to Fill Out the Dual Credit Scholarship Application?

Filling out the Dual Credit Scholarship Application involves multiple parties, each playing a vital role in the process. Key participants include the student, counselor, parent, and Dual Credit Coordinator.
  • The student provides personal information and details about their coursework.
  • The counselor certifies the student's eligibility and supports their application.
  • The parent offers consent through signatures, reinforcing their student's application efforts.
  • The Dual Credit Coordinator oversees the process and ensures that the form is complete.
Collaboration among these roles is crucial for a successful application, ensuring that all necessary endorsements and signatures are obtained.

Eligibility Criteria for the Dual Credit Scholarship Application

To qualify for the Dual Credit Scholarship Application, students must meet certain eligibility criteria. These requirements are designed to ensure that the program assists students who need it most.
  • Students must be enrolled in an Idaho high school.
  • They should demonstrate financial need based on specific criteria set forth by the scholarship program.
  • Applicants must confirm they are taking eligible dual credit courses.
It is advisable for students to review these eligibility criteria carefully to determine their qualification status before submitting the application.
